A MOTORCYCLIST who died after crashing into a lamppost has been named by police.
David Brown, from the Grangetown area, was sadly pronounced dead at the scene after crashing on Trunk Road in Middlesbrough on Friday, April 12.
The crash happened at about 6.05pm near Cleveland Retail Park.
A spokesperson for Cleveland Police said: "Our thoughts remain with David’s family and friends at this difficult time."
